For the past two years, Anduril Industries has been secretly building what executives say is a first-of-a-kind, turbojet-powered craft that can down incoming drones or missiles, perform reconnaissance, and handle other missions.

From a tactical point of view this seems more like a rather typical Loitering Ammunition to me, than like a drone and examples of those, like the "SWITCHBLADE" family, are not making many waves in Ukraine because regular, way cheaper commercial drones are basically doing the same thing for a fraction of the price. I also don't see the usefulness of using this as a ground launched anti air missile because it is way bulkier and slower than MANPAD missiles. Same goes for the ground to ground application. Modern ATGMs like the Israeli "Spike" family already have a camera feedback function that allows a soldier to directly remote control them in flight. They use a interesting system that makes the camera automatically zoom in first and then zoom out while it approaches the target to create the illusion that it flies slower than it actually does and allow the controlling human to not be frazzled by the speed at which the missile moves. Just like the Switchblade, this seems like a technology that is sitting in between the chairs. Too expensive to compete with commercial drones in the FPV "remote controlled grenade"-role and too slow and bulky to compete with regular missiles for all the other jobs it could possibly do.
